With just hours until Election Day, Kyrsten Sinema is still refusing to say if she regrets telling Americans she’s ok with them joining the Taliban.

Catching up with Sinema at a campaign event, NBC’s Vaughn Hillyard asked Sinema twice if she regrets her controversial comments. Both times Sinema refused to speak up, chalking it up to an “offhand” comment and essentially doubling down on her appalling remarks in the 2003 interview.
